Table 6: OPERATING MENU → SETTINGS → POSITION ADJUSTMENT
Parameter name Description
Due to the orientation of the device, there may be a shift in the measured value, i.e. when the container is empty, the
measured value does not display zero. Deltabar S, Cerabar S and Deltapilot S offer three different ways of performing a
position adjustment.
Recommendation:
• The pressure difference between zero (set point) and the measured pressure need not be known.
– POS. ZERO ADJUST: Deltabar S or Cerabar S with gauge pressure sensors or Deltapilot S.
– POS. INPUT VALUE: Cerabar S with absolute pressure sensors.
• The pressure difference between zero (set point) and the measured pressure is known.
– CALIB. OFFSET: Deltabar S, Cerabar S with gauge pressure sensors, Cerabar S with absolute pressure sensors or
Deltapilot S.
POS. ZERO ADJUST (685)
Entry
Position adjustment – the pressure difference between zero (set point) and the measured
pressure need not be known.
Example:
– MEASURED VALUE = 2.2 mbar (0,033 psi)
– Correct the MEASURED VALUE via the POS. ZERO ADJUST parameter with the
"Confirm" option. This means that you are assigning the value 0.0 to the pressure
present.
– MEASURED VALUE (after pos. zero adjust) = 0.0 mbar
The CALIB. OFFSET parameter displays the resulting pressure difference (offset) by which
the MEASURED VALUE was corrected.
Options:
• Abort
•Confirm
Factory setting:
0.0
